Der Silvaplanersee im Herbst is an oil painting by the Post-Impressionist artist Ferdinand Hodler. It dates from 1907 and is held in the collection of the Kunsthaus Zürich.

About this work

Overview

Der Silvaplanersee im Herbst (1907) is an oil painting by Swiss artist Ferdinand Hodler, characterized by a serene landscape of Lake Silvaplana in autumn, distinguished by visible brushstrokes, a palette of blues, greens, and yellows, and a symmetrical composition reflecting the surrounding mountains in the lake's calm waters.

Subject & Meaning

The painting captures the tranquility of Lake Silvaplana's autumnal setting, emphasizing harmony and balance through the mirrored reflection of mountains in the lake, conveying a sense of peacefulness and natural symmetry.

Technique & Style

Executed in oil paint, the work showcases Hodler's 'parallelism' style, marked by visible, textured brushstrokes and a focused color palette that achieves depth and atmospheric effect, diverging from his earlier realistic approach.

History & Provenance

Created in 1907, during Hodler's post-impressionist period, the painting is part of the Kunsthaus Zürich collection.
